Summary

"Music is life. Music is a reflection of who we are as humans.” — Susan Graham, renowned American mezzo-soprano

Music has existed as long as there have been people to listen. It takes on many forms and is many things, providing entertainment, emotion, storytelling, and most of all, magic for all who hear.

In revealing and genuine interviews, Larry Ruttman converses with world-renowned musicians of the 21st century and engages them in an approachable manner. Dive into the recesses of their minds to discover the influences and inspiration behind classical music and other popular genres such as pop, jazz, folk, Americana, and many other genres impacting today’ s musical culture.

Perfect for dedicated fans, determined students, and the casually interested listener to music of all genres, Intimate Conversations: Face to Face with Matchless Musicians is sure to inspire, fascinate, and entertain.

Author Biography

Author, historian, podcaster, and teacher, Larry Ruttman, has rich experience to share. His podcasts, “ Larry Ruttman, A Life Lived Backwards: One Man’ s Life,” is available on larryruttman.com. His papers have been collected and disseminated worldwide by the New England Historical Genealogical Society, he is a Fellow of the Mass. Historical Society, and has a Wikipedia article. Larry’ s previous work includes American Jews and America’ s Game, chosen as best in America in 2013 by Sports Collectors Digest, and his forthcoming memoir, A Life Lived Backwards.
